The Dimplex Prism Optiflame media wall fireplace measures 188.3cm wide and fits into a wall or mounts straight onto it. The choice is yours. It weighs 47.2kg and uses LED technology to throw flame patterns across a bed of diamond-like acrylic ice embers. Seven colour themes are on offer, or you can cycle through shades in custom mode until you find one you like.
Heat comes from a 1.1kW fan heater with thermostatic control and it works independently of the flame effect. Want flames without warmth in summer? Just switch the heater off. The glass front stays cool to the touch, which matters if you're fitting this below a TV or near children.
A remote control handles flame height, brightness, heat and thermostat settings. There's also a run-back timer that goes up to 8 hours. Installation kit and screws come included in the box.
